Agency and Two‐Way Powers
Proceedings of the Aristotelian Society 113 (1pt1):101-121 (2013)
Abstract
In this paper I propose a way of characterizing human agency in terms of the concept of a two‐way power. I outline this conception of agency, defend it against some objections, and briefly indicate how it relates to free agency and to moral praise‐ and blameworthiness.
